CVE-2026-3854
CVE-2026-3854 describes an RCE vulnerability in GitHub Enterprise Server arising during git push option handling. An attacker with push access could abuse unsanitized user-supplied push option values that are incorporated into internal service headers; because the header format uses a delimiter t...
CVE-2025-14558 Remote code execution via ND6 Router Advertisements
The rtsol8 and rtsold8 programs do not validate the domain search list options provided in router advertisement messages; the option body is passed to resolvconf8 unmodified. resolvconf8 is a shell script which does not validate its input. A lack of quoting meant that shell commands pass as input...

CVE-2026-26194
Gogs is an open source self-hosted Git service. Prior to version 0.14.2, there's a security issue in gogs where deleting a release can fail if a user controlled tag name is passed to git without the right separator, this lets git options get injected and mess with the process. EUVD-2025-208323
A stack buffer overflow vulnerability exists in the Wincor Nixdorf wnBios64.sys kernel driver version 1.2.0.0 in the IOCTL handler for code 0x80102058. The vulnerability is caused by missing bounds checking on the user-controlled Options parameter before copying data into a 40-byte stack buffer...
